Cleaning up Shaw’s water

Don Coberley, URS-AECOM field project manager, shows a ground sample to U.S. Air Force Maj. Brandon Goebel, 20th CES commander, at Sans Souci Farm in Sumter, S.C., March 7, 2019. An Enhanced Environmental Cleanup Technology, BOS 100® Treatment Barrier is being used as an in-ground, or in-situ, treatment of Shaw’s large contaminated plume in the deep aquifer, which has migrated off-base by approximately one mile.
